This painting was inspired by the broken reflections on the surface of ripples on the sea around Skokholm Island in Pembrokeshire. Whilst waiting for the boat to fetch us, I noticed that the sea was so calm it’s surface was almost completely unbroken, so that the ripples became mirrors for sections of the shoreline. This created a wonderful effect of having patches of bright colour and pattern of the land surrounded by the blues and greens of the sea and sky. I was captivated and sat and took innumerable photographs of it so that I could try and capture the effect back at home.
In this work I’ve used acrylic pens to embellish the patterns and add abstract details.
